On Tue, 2022-05-17 at 15:23 +0800, Stephen Boyd wrote:
> Quoting Rex-BC Chen (2022-05-08 22:35:55)
> > 
> > The drivers of this series are reviewed.
> > The binding of this series are also acked.
> > Could you spare some time and give us some suggestion?
> 
> Have you considered using the auxiliary bus to split the Mediatek clk
> and reset device up into a clk device and a reset device? The idea
> would
> be to move the reset related code into drivers/reset and have the clk
> code in drivers/clk. It's purely an organizational thing and it can
> certainly be done later but it may be a good idea to do this to
> clearly split out the two different functionalities.

Hello Stephen,

Thanks for your advice.
The purpose of this series is to clean up the drivers and we can apply
new socs for it.

I didn't use the auxiliary bus before. However, I can study to the
implementation of auxiliary bus for this reset drivers in another
series. Is this ok for you?
